About

Erin E. Zoller is a scholar working on Immunology, Hematology and Infectious Diseases. According to data from OpenAlex, Erin E. Zoller has authored 4 papers receiving a total of 358 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 3 papers in Immunology, 3 papers in Hematology and 2 papers in Infectious Diseases. Recurrent topics in Erin E. Zoller’s work include Autoimmune and Inflammatory Disorders Research (3 papers), Immune Cell Function and Interaction (3 papers) and Parvovirus B19 Infection Studies (2 papers). Erin E. Zoller is often cited by papers focused on Autoimmune and Inflammatory Disorders Research (3 papers), Immune Cell Function and Interaction (3 papers) and Parvovirus B19 Infection Studies (2 papers). Erin E. Zoller collaborates with scholars based in United States and Cuba. Erin E. Zoller's co-authors include Catherine E. Terrell, Michael B. Jordan, Júlio Aliberti, Peter M. Henson, Alexandra H. Filipovich, Kimberly Risma, Senad Divanovic, Aurélien Trompette, Matthew J. Flick and Christopher L. Karp and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Experimental Medicine, Blood and The Journal of Immunology.
